454/* Rules for using a bridge to control a VGA descendant decoding:
455 if a bridge has only one VGA descendant then it can be used
456 to control the VGA routing for that device.
457 It should always use the bridge closest to the device to control it.
458 If a bridge has a direct VGA descendant, but also have a sub-bridge
459 VGA descendant then we cannot use that bridge to control the direct VGA descendant.
460 So for every device we register, we need to iterate all its parent bridges
461 so we can invalidate any devices using them properly.
462*/

746/*
747 * Char driver implementation
748 *
749 * Semantics is:
750 *
751 * open : open user instance of the arbitrer. by default, it's
752 * attached to the default VGA device of the system.
753 *
754 * close : close user instance, release locks
755 *
756 * read : return a string indicating the status of the target.
757 * an IO state string is of the form {io,mem,io+mem,none},
758 * mc and ic are respectively mem and io lock counts (for
759 * debugging/diagnostic only). "decodes" indicate what the
760 * card currently decodes, "owns" indicates what is currently
761 * enabled on it, and "locks" indicates what is locked by this
762 * card. If the card is unplugged, we get "invalid" then for
763 * card_ID and an -ENODEV error is returned for any command
764 * until a new card is targeted
765 *
766 * "<card_ID>,decodes=<io_state>,owns=<io_state>,locks=<io_state> (ic,mc)"
767 *
768 * write : write a command to the arbiter. List of commands is:
769 *
770 * target <card_ID> : switch target to card <card_ID> (see below)
771 * lock <io_state> : acquires locks on target ("none" is invalid io_state)
772 * trylock <io_state> : non-blocking acquire locks on target
773 * unlock <io_state> : release locks on target
774 * unlock all : release all locks on target held by this user
775 * decodes <io_state> : set the legacy decoding attributes for the card
776 *
777 * poll : event if something change on any card (not just the target)
778 *
779 * card_ID is of the form "PCI:domain:bus:dev.fn". It can be set to "default"
780 * to go back to the system default card (TODO: not implemented yet).
781 * Currently, only PCI is supported as a prefix, but the userland API may
782 * support other bus types in the future, even if the current kernel
783 * implementation doesn't.
784 *
785 * Note about locks:
786 *
787 * The driver keeps track of which user has what locks on which card. It
788 * supports stacking, like the kernel one. This complexifies the implementation
789 * a bit, but makes the arbiter more tolerant to userspace problems and able
790 * to properly cleanup in all cases when a process dies.
791 * Currently, a max of 16 cards simultaneously can have locks issued from
792 * userspace for a given user (file descriptor instance) of the arbiter.
793 *
794 * If the device is hot-unplugged, there is a hook inside the module to notify
795 * they being added/removed in the system and automatically added/removed in
796 * the arbiter.
797 */
